The latest Astro DOS RSS (9.05.00) is fully compatible with the latest Astro CPS (2.00.00). There are no extra features available in the CPS as compared to DOS (yet). Shaun, someone on the board posted the readme text for CPS 2.00.00 last week. It did not contain any reference to increasing the scan list from 10 to 20. If that does ever happen, it'll probably be in CPS only, to keep others from figuring out how it was done in DOS RSS & modifying their versions to do the same.
